The material world within which we all exist is full of innumerable universes. Each universe is like an egg with a thick shell of 7 layers composed of the panch mahabhuta. That is why we call it Brahmanda. When this Brahmanda appears, Lord Garbhodakasayi Vishnu enters into it and lies down on the ocean of umbilical fluid which fills half the universe. From His navel, a beautiful long stemmed lotus flower begins to grow till it reaches the top of the universe. As the flower blossoms, within it Lord Brahma is born. Lord Vishnu gives him instructions on how to proceed with creating the different planets, living entities, rivers and even abstracts things like feelings, thinking, mind, intelligence etc.

 

So Lord Brahma creates everything moving and non-moving within this universe by the empowerment of Krishna or Vishnu. This way it goes on for 155.52197 Trillion years. At the end of this period, Lord Brahma’s life as well as this universe comes to an end. Then Lord Shiva begins his Tandava Nritya, the great dance of Destruction. There is a great flood and storm everywhere. All planets get submerged under the flood. The beautiful lotus flower goes back into the transcendental body of Lord Garbhodaksyayi Vishnu and along with it all the living entities with Lord Brahma enter into a deep deep slumber. The universe gets destroyed again to be rejuvenated and reconstructed in the next cycle.

 

Do you feel something is missing? You are right. But first we will compare this with our day to day activities. Creation is an activity in the mode of passion. Now that a day has passed after the New Year, we would already be ready with our list of New Year resolutions. We all decide – This time I will study seriously. I will be punctual. I will wake up early in the morning. BUNKING? What’s that? This word will be completely out of my dictionary … and the list goes on. High in spirits, we wake up early on the first day. Everything happens as per our plan. But friends, if you remember your experience in the previous years, please recollect what happens near your exam times – “Oh! I haven’t read this subject well. My goodness! I didn’t attend the classes. Now I’m not able to understand anything. Oh God! Please somehow let this exam get over nicely. I promise you, from next year I will attend all classes. In fact just after the exam, on the first day of the vacation itself, I’ll start preparing for next semester exams!” Complete destruction of the nice plan we had at the beginning of the year.

 

Another one. We join a new college. Everyone is a stranger. Again our passion rises. We start making new friends – “Hi! What’s your name? Which college? Oh! I’m from the neighboring college. Shall we go for coffee tonight?” Easy! You just made a new friend. Nowadays it is even easier. Just click on “Add as Friend” on the person’s Facebook page. Now what happens after one or two months – “You know, she is not so nice. I don’t like her” “Oh! Please don’t talk about that cheater. I don’t know why I ever wasted my time talking to him”.

 

Destruction of the relationship that built up just few months back is even easier. In fact, you didn't have to do anything to break it. It happened as if on its own. Destruction is an activity in the mode of ignorance. This material world is full of darkness and ignorance. Left for itself everything will ultimately get destroyed over time. A dead body will decay, a house will break down and mountains will get eroded. If we remember the laws of thermodynamics, every process tends to proceed towards the state of lowest energy and highest entropy. In simple terms, maximizing the entropy itself means destruction, chaos and disorder.

 

But we have seen people who have been friends from childhood to deathbed. We have seen some students who regularly attend all classes, wake up early and study every day. So what is missing in our lives? That is where in our universe we have the role of the most important Personality – Lord Vishnu. That is why the scriptures say that He is the soul of the universe. Naturally His job is the most important and the most difficult of all. His job is of Maintenance. For the purpose of maintenance He appears within this world in different incarnations – Matsya, Kurma, Varaha, Rama and He establishes religious principles, protects the sadhus and annihilates the demons.

 

Maintenance happens in the mode of goodness. By cultivating good habits, eating sattvic food, keeping association of sattvic people and most importantly by regularly monitoring our progress, we can gradually be situated in the mode of goodness. Again coming to the law of thermodynamics – to make sure that the entropy is increased, we need to do Useful Work. So, regular practice, hard work and detachment from everything that is in the mode of passion and ignorance are essential.

 

Thus, according to the modes of material nature – passion, goodness or ignorance, we are constantly being driven to act like Brahma, Vishnu or Shiva. We should strive to keep ourselves more and more in the mode of goodness, because the purpose of human life is to come out from this egg of the universe, the Brahmanda and be completely freed from the cycle of creation, maintenance and destruction. For that we need to be in shuddha sattva, pure goodness or transcendental to the three modes. The mode of goodness is like a springboard to jump and transcend all the three modes and get established in our original spiritual nature. So we should somehow remain on this springboard and go on making jumps.
